4 Pavel D. - 3 months ago

The most beautiful water tower I have seen and a popular landmark of Mannheim!

It was the first place I visited during my tour of the city and I left with mixed feelings. The tower itself is stunning, huge and beautifully decorated in art nouveau style, however when I looked closer I saw a lot of rubbish lying around, engravings and graffiti on the railing/walls and trash in the water fountains located on the side of the building - I guess that's what you can expect on public place with free entry. Apart from the little walkway around the tower's base (it is inaccessible during the nights) and admiration of statues at the front ledge, there is nothing much to do, you are not permitted to visit inside the tower.

I must say I enjoyed the park surrounding the tower a lot, it was very colorful as the flowers were in full bloom, grass was super green and well maintained, there were many benches to sit on and relax, and plenty of shade from big trees. Only the small front fountain was working, the main rear fountain was fenced and closed for renovation, quite a misfortunate.

As Wasserturm is located centrally, there are plenty of shops and stores nearby. It was not busy at all during Sunday mid day.

Definitely a place not to be missed while in Mannheim! Visited in June 2022.
